Identification of a Novel Founder EYA4 Structural Variant in North America

Abstract
Objective(s) Autosomal dominant nonsyndromic hearing loss (ADNSHL) is a genetically heterogeneous disorder. Copy‐number and structural variants (SVs) in EYA4 are a rare cause of hearing loss at the DFNA10 locus. We aimed to determine the genetic etiology of hearing loss in a series of families with ADNSHL. Methods We performed a retrospective review of patients referred for targeted genomic enrichment and massively parallel sequencing using the OtoSCOPE panel, which covers known genes associated with nonsyndromic hearing loss (NSHL). Genetic findings and available phenotypic data were reviewed by a multidisciplinary team to assess variant pathogenicity. Haplotypes were reconstructed using variants in EYA4 and flanking regions. Results A novel pathogenic SV in EYA4 involving a 5.8 kb deletion of the Terminal Exons 19 and 20, with insertion of a short, inverted downstream sequence, was identified in five North American probands with a family history consistent with ADNSHL. Segregation analysis demonstrated cosegregation with hearing loss in two affected relatives. This SV is the most frequently detected pathogenic variant in EYA4 in our cohort, accounting for five of 25 (20%) DFNA10 diagnoses to date. Haplotype reconstruction demonstrated an extended shared 857 kB haplotype surrounding the region. Conclusion This study expands the mutational spectrum of EYA4‐associated hearing loss. The complexity of this novel SV, its identical breakpoint structure, and shared haplotype support a founder origin of this allele rather than a recurrent event. These findings highlight the importance of systematic and comprehensive CNV/SV analysis in routine genetic testing for hearing loss and show that clinically relevant complex SVs may be overlooked without careful evaluation.
